Book excerpt: This is a collection of lectures delivered by Tucker in the William Storrs Lecture Series, Yale University Law School, 1916, and originally titled "Local Self-Government." One lecture addresses the ways in which the proposal to enfranchise women by Constitutional amendment violates the "genius" of the Constitution. Good opposing arguments can be found in "Woman suffrage by federal Constitutional amendment" [Library, Carrie Chapman Catt, sec. VII, no. 60].

Book excerpt: Excerpt from Woman's Suffrage by Constitutional Amendment The following pages contain substantially the five lectures delivered by the author in the Storrs Lecture Course in the Law School of Yale University, in February, 1916. The title given to this book, "Woman's Suffrage by Constitutional Amendment," is not the same under which the lectures were originally given. Their title was "Local Self-Government." The reader will see that the real discussion in these pages is devoted to the proper and rightful demarcation of the powers of the Federal and State Governments under the Constitution of the United States, and the necessity for maintaining those powers in a just equilibrium for the preservation of the Liberty of American citizens.
